Any party may demand a trial by jury of any issue triable of right by a jury by (1) serving upon the other parties a demand therefor in writing at any time after the commencement of the action and not later than 10 days after the service of the last pleading directed to such issue, and (2) filing the demand as required ...

Certain people are eligible to be exempted or excused from jury duty, such as people age 70 or older or full-time students. If you qualify, you must contact the court to receive an exemption before your appearance date. Follow the instructions on the summons or contact the court directly for more information.

Reasons for Being Excused from Jury Service Medical reasons. Public necessity. Undue hardship. Dependent care. Student Status. Military conflict. Other reason deemed sufficient by the court.
